Financial Data and Key Metrics Changes - Revenue for Q1 2026 was $19 million, aligning with guidance, while Adjusted EBITDA was $1.4 million, also within guidance range [5][12] - Gross margin increased to 44.8% in Q1 2026 from 38.4% in the same period last year and 44.4% in Q4 2025 [14] - GAAP net income for Q1 2026 was $0.1 million or $0.01 per share, compared to $1.1 million or $0.07 per share in the preceding quarter [16] Business Line Data and Key Metrics Changes - AI-related products accounted for 35% of revenue in the thermal processing solutions segment, up from 30% in Q4 2025 [6][13] - Book-to-bill ratio was 1.1, driven by strong performance in AI equipment orders [6] - Weak demand for PR Hoffman products negatively impacted overall SFS results, offsetting gains in other segments [9] Market Data and Key Metrics Changes - Demand for AI infrastructure is driving investments from semiconductor OEMs and OSATs, with expectations for continued growth in Q3 and Q4 2026 [6][11] - The semiconductor market, particularly for mature node semiconductors, is experiencing weakness, impacting overall sales [13] Company Strategy and Development Direction - The company is focusing on next-generation equipment for high-density packaging and panel-level packaging, which is expected to drive future growth [8][9] - A semi-fabless manufacturing model has been adopted, consolidating manufacturing from seven facilities to four, allowing for increased revenue with minimal capital expenditures [10] Management's Comments on Operating Environment and Future Outlook - Management expressed confidence in the demand for AI-related equipment and the strength of the customer pipeline, indicating improved visibility for growth [32] - The company expects revenue for Q2 2026 to be in the range of $19 million to $21 million, driven primarily by AI-related equipment sales [17] Other Important Information - Cash generated from operations was $4.1 million for Q1 2026, with a cash balance of $22.1 million and no debt [10][16] - The company did not repurchase any shares under its stock repurchase program since its initiation [16] Q&A Session Summary Question: Can you elaborate on the panel-level business? - Management explained that panel-level packaging is a cost-effective method for producing packaging in large formats, which is seen as the future of advanced packaging [22] Question: Are there any new products related to this panel-level business? - Management indicated that new products are focused on higher density packaging requirements, with meaningful demand expected around 2027 [24] Question: What are the key areas of commitment for increased spending in R&D? - Increased investments are being made in next-generation packaging equipment for AI applications and in the semi-fab solutions area to build momentum [36] Question: What is the outlook for AI revenue growth? - Management expressed confidence in continued growth in AI revenue, supported by customer plans for expansion and new facility buildouts [38] Question: Can you explain the high tax rate this quarter? - The high tax rate is due to U.S. entities being in a loss position, with no tax benefits recognized, leading to a larger tax expense from foreign entities [40][41]
